Campaign Teardown: Elevating SaaS Lead Generation in Q3 2026
Our objective for a recent Q3 2026 campaign was clear: drive high-quality leads for a new AI-powered project management platform targeting mid-market B2B companies across North America. The client, a burgeoning SaaS provider based out of Austin, Texas, had a strong product but needed to significantly scale its lead generation efforts. We allocated a budget of $75,000 over a six-week duration, focusing primarily on Meta Ads and LinkedIn Ads due to their strong targeting capabilities for B2B audiences. The initial goal was a CPL under $50 and a 3:1 ROAS (Return on Ad Spend) for qualified leads converting to trials.
Initial Strategy and Creative Approach
Our initial strategy centered on a multi-stage funnel. The top-of-funnel (ToFu) focused on brand awareness and thought leadership, driving traffic to blog posts and whitepapers. Mid-funnel (MoFu) aimed at lead capture through webinar registrations and gated content. Bottom-funnel (BoFu) targeted direct demo requests and free trial sign-ups. For the creative, we developed three distinct concepts:
- Problem/Solution: Highlighting common project management frustrations and positioning the AI platform as the definitive answer.
- Benefit-Driven: Focusing on the outcomes of using the platform (e.g., “Reduce project overruns by 20%”).
- Testimonial/Social Proof: Featuring quotes and success stories from early adopters.
Each concept had variations in ad copy (short vs. long form), visual elements (static images vs. short video clips), and calls to action (CTAs). Our targeting initially cast a wide net across IT decision-makers, project managers, and operations executives in companies with 50-500 employees.
A/B Testing Methodology and Execution
We structured our A/B tests rigorously, isolating single variables whenever possible. For instance, in the first two weeks, we ran parallel ad sets with identical targeting, budgets, and landing pages, varying only the primary image on Meta Ads. One ad set used a clean, minimalist graphic depicting data flow, while the other featured a photo of a diverse team collaborating. We allocated 20% of the daily budget to testing new variations, scaling up winning elements and pausing underperforming ones every 72 hours.
A significant early finding emerged from testing video lengths on LinkedIn. Our initial hypothesis was that short, punchy 15-second videos would outperform longer 45-second explainers for ToFu content. However, the data told a different story. The 45-second videos, which provided more context and demonstrated a mini-use case, generated a 28% higher CTR (0.85% vs. 0.66%) and a 15% lower CPL for whitepaper downloads compared to their shorter counterparts. This was counter-intuitive for a B2B audience often assumed to have limited attention spans, but it suggested a willingness to engage with more in-depth content when the value proposition was clear.
Performance Metrics and Initial Results (Weeks 1-3)
During the first half of the campaign, our overall performance was mixed:
- Total Impressions: 2.8 million
- Overall CTR: 0.72%
- Average CPL: $62.50
- Total Leads Generated: 600
- ROAS (Qualified Leads): 2.1:1
While we generated a substantial volume of impressions, the CPL was higher than our target, and the ROAS indicated that we weren’t converting enough qualified leads from the initial pool. This necessitated immediate optimization.

Optimization Steps and Pivots (Weeks 4-6)
Based on the initial A/B testing results, we implemented several key optimizations:
- Creative Overhaul: We paused all static image ads on Meta featuring generic graphics and scaled up the “team collaboration” style visuals, which consistently showed higher engagement. For LinkedIn, we shifted budget predominantly to the 45-second video formats for ToFu, and even experimented with 60-second in-depth product tours for MoFu, seeing promising early returns.
- Ad Copy Refinement: All new ad copy was drafted with a mobile-first perspective, using shorter paragraphs and incorporating direct questions in headlines. For example, instead of “Our platform simplifies project workflows,” we used “Struggling with project overruns? See how AI can help.” This small change led to a 12% increase in conversion rate on our webinar registration pages.
- Audience Segmentation: This was a critical pivot. Our initial broad targeting was generating volume but not necessarily quality. We began segmenting audiences much more granularly. Instead of targeting “Project Managers,” we created segments like “Project Managers in Tech Startups (50-200 employees)” or “Operations Directors in Manufacturing (revenue $10M-$50M).” This reduced our audience size but dramatically improved lead quality. For example, a segment targeting “Heads of Engineering, SaaS, New York Metro Area” yielded a CPL of $38, a 25% improvement over the broader “SaaS Executives” segment.
- Landing Page A/B Testing: While not strictly an ad element, we realized that optimizing the post-click experience was just as vital. We tested two versions of our webinar registration page: one with a short, three-field form and another with a slightly longer, five-field form asking for company size and industry. Surprisingly, the longer form, despite generating 10% fewer submissions, produced leads with a 30% higher sales qualification rate. This suggested that a small barrier to entry could filter out less serious prospects, leading to more efficient downstream sales efforts.

Final Campaign Results (Post-Optimization)
By the end of the six-week campaign, the optimizations had significantly improved performance:
- Total Impressions: 6.1 million
- Overall CTR: 1.05% (a 46% increase from initial phase)
- Average CPL: $44.20 (a 29% reduction from initial phase)
- Total Leads Generated: 1,700
- ROAS (Qualified Leads): 3.8:1 (an 81% increase from initial phase)
- Cost Per Qualified Lead: $78 (down from an initial $110)
- Conversion Rate (Ad Click to Lead): 6.8%
The campaign successfully surpassed the client’s initial ROAS target of 3:1 and brought the CPL well within an acceptable range for their sales cycle. Understanding the “Why” Behind the Wins
Why did certain elements perform better than others? The success of the team collaboration photos on Meta, for example, likely stemmed from a desire for human connection in a B2B context. People buy from people, and seeing diverse individuals engaged in work subtly communicates a positive work environment and relatable user experience. Similarly, the longer LinkedIn videos provided a mini-demonstration, offering tangible value upfront which is important for a product with a higher price point or complex functionality. The direct questions in headlines created an immediate connection, prompting self-identification with a problem that the ad then offered to solve.
The granular audience segmentation was perhaps the most impactful. While broad targeting can offer reach, it often dilutes relevance. By speaking directly to the specific challenges and roles of “Heads of Engineering in SaaS,” our messaging became hyper-relevant, leading to higher engagement and, critically, higher-quality leads. This reinforces a fundamental principle of effective advertising: specificity in targeting unlocks specificity in messaging, and that combination is a potent driver of results.

What is the ideal duration for an A/B test on social media ads?
An ideal A/B test duration typically ranges from 7 to 14 days. This allows enough time for the ad platforms’ algorithms to learn and distribute the ads effectively, while also accounting for weekly audience behavior patterns and avoiding seasonal fluctuations that might skew results. Stopping too early risks drawing conclusions from insufficient data, while running too long can waste budget on underperforming variants.
How many elements should I A/B test simultaneously in a social ad?
To ensure valid results, you should ideally A/B test only one significant element at a time within an ad set. Testing multiple variables (e.g., headline, image, and CTA) simultaneously makes it impossible to definitively attribute performance changes to a single factor. Once a winning variant is identified for one element, you can then test the next variable against that new baseline.
What are the most impactful social ad elements to A/B test?
The most impactful social ad elements to A/B test generally include ad creative (images, videos, GIFs), headlines, primary text/ad copy, calls to action (CTAs), and audience targeting parameters. These elements have the greatest potential to influence initial engagement and conversion rates. Testing offers or promotions, and landing page experiences, also yield significant insights.
Can I A/B test different landing pages within the same social ad campaign?
Yes, A/B testing different landing pages is a highly effective practice within a social ad campaign, though it’s typically done by directing different ad variants to different landing page URLs. While not an “ad element” in the strictest sense, the post-click experience significantly impacts conversion rates and should be treated as an important variable in your overall testing strategy. Ensure your tracking is correctly set up to attribute conversions to the specific landing page variant.
What does a statistically significant A/B test result mean?
A statistically significant A/B test result means there is a high probability that the observed difference in performance between your variants is not due to random chance, but rather a direct result of the changes you introduced. Most marketers aim for a 90% or 95% confidence level, meaning there’s only a 5% or 10% chance the results are coincidental.
